Transaction 16fc20cb122d715f2f2fe4aa61eb6d56a237a06cb8f064a0eeb9b4191583b583

block
94efadc607106e58c08e4ed67e366c3dba521946f00310d198b2a85ddc71c9af

11 Inputs

82 Outputs